Goldman Sachs Monitors US Digital Asset Legislation Activities

Key Points:
  • Goldman Sachs is focusing on digital asset regulations in the U.S. Congress.
  • The “Clarity in Digital Assets Markets Act” could greatly impact tokenization and stablecoins.
  • There are institutional concerns about the bill’s implications on anti-fraud measures.

Goldman Sachs CEO David Solomon highlighted the significance of the Digital Assets Markets Act during a Q4 2025 call, emphasizing its potential impact on the tokenization and stablecoin sectors.

The bill aims to define digital commodities and assign oversight, affecting cryptocurrency regulation and potentially impacting investor strategies. Progress remains slow, according to Solomon’s comments.

Institutional Moves Amid Legislative Uncertainty

Goldman Sachs CEO, David Solomon, highlighted the firm’s attention to the U.S. Congress’s legislative action on digital assets. This focus is due to the potential influence on tokenization protocols and stablecoin markets. Employees at Goldman Sachs are reported to be carefully monitoring developments around the bill. According to French Hill, Chairman, House Committee on Financial Services, the Clarity in Digital Assets Markets Act of 2025 “establishes a framework for digital commodities under CFTC oversight,” outlining a regulatory roadmap involving both the SEC and CFTC. This resonates with past efforts seen in the FIT21.

The bill’s progress remains sluggish, however, reflecting complexity in addressing regulatory discrepancies. Such regulations designate specific roles for securities regulators over digital commodities and brokers, as well as aim to define “network tokens.” This stalemate signals potential challenges before full legislative endorsement is achieved.

Community feedback regarding this legislative push sees institutional firms eyeing the implications. The North American Securities Administrators Association has raised issues about the bill’s existing form, suggesting it compromises anti-fraud measures. Franklin Templeton CEO Jenny Johnson has weighed in on whether the Federal Reserve should make a 25 basis points (bps) Fed rate cut or 50 bps cut. This comes ahead of the Fed decision today at today’s FOMC meeting, with the market pricing in a 25 bps cut. Bitcoin and the broader crypto market are currently trading flat ahead of the rate cut decision. Franklin Templeton CEO Weighs In On Potential FOMC Decision In a CNBC interview, Jenny Johnson said that she expects the Fed to make a 25 bps cut today instead of a 50 bps cut. She acknowledged the jobs data, which suggested that the labor market is weakening. However, she noted that this data is backward-looking, indicating that it doesn’t show the current state of the economy. She alluded to the wage growth, which she remarked is an indication of a robust labor market. She added that retail sales are up and that consumers are still spending, despite inflation being sticky at 3%, which makes a case for why the FOMC should opt against a 50-basis-point Fed rate cut. In line with this, the Franklin Templeton CEO said that she would go with a 25 bps rate cut if she were Jerome Powell. She remarked that the Fed still has the October and December FOMC meetings to make further cuts if the incoming data warrants it. Johnson also asserted that the data show a robust economy. However, she noted that there can’t be an argument for no Fed rate cut since Powell already signaled at Jackson Hole that they were likely to lower interest rates at this meeting due to concerns over a weakening labor market.
